Hi guys and gals! I need a LFO module that has MIDI sync and thru.

I have a KORG MS-20 Mini, a KORG SQ-1, Presonus Audiobox 22VSL(a two channel audio interface with one MIDI OUT), a laptop with Cubase 7.5.

What I want to do is sync the LFO on the MS-20 Mini to the DAW(Tempo and Start/Stop). But since the MS-20 Mini can not be clocked, I think I need an external LFO module that can. And Hz/V will be good.

I can, use the SQ-1 as a LFO, and sync it to the DAW via USB, and CV out to the MS-20 Mini. But it's not ideal, because the rise and fall of the gate on the SQ-1 is too jumpy, even with slide enabled and voltage lowered to 2V.

Something like KOMA RH301 will do, but I don't think it can do Hz/V, does that matters?

And Kenton Pro-SOLO MKII, a MIDI to CV converter, can it output CV as a LFO? Or just CV and gate like the SQ-1?

The ProSolo has a digital LFO built in that can be synched to MIDI clock. You can route it to a CV out or mix it with the pitch CV for vibrato. Kind of expensive to use just as an MIDI synched LFO but it will work.

Hz/V rather than V/oct is not important for an LFO unless using it for vibrato.

If you just want it for a synced LFO you can get a multichannel soundcard for around the same price as the Kenton and then write your lfo in software with the pencil tool. The interface doesn't have to be DCO coupled to output an LFO unless you're aiming for sub 1Hz kind of frequencies.
